Global Geothermal Heat Pumps Market size was valued at USD 10.8 billion in 2023 and is poised to grow from USD 11.64 billion in 2024 to USD 21.23 billion by 2032, growing at a CAGR of 7.8% during the forecast period (2025-2032).
The geothermal heat pumps (GHPs) market is witnessing consistent growth, driven by the demand for sustainable, energy-efficient heating and cooling solutions. Utilizing the Earth's stable underground temperatures, GHPs offer a reliable alternative to conventional HVAC systems, leading to significant reductions in energy consumption and greenhouse gas emissions. This aligns with global climate initiatives and environmental sustainability efforts. Rising energy costs have prompted consumers and businesses to pursue long-term savings through energy-efficient technologies, amplifying the demand for GHPs. Additionally, government incentives, tax credits, and supportive regulations further fuel market expansion by making GHP systems more financially accessible. Technological advancements in heat exchangers and control systems continue to enhance GHP efficiency, boosting their appeal across residential and commercial sectors.

Restraints in the Global Geothermal Heat Pumps Market
The Global Geothermal Heat Pumps market faces significant restraints primarily due to the high initial costs associated with these systems. Unlike traditional heating and cooling solutions, the installation of geothermal heat pumps requires substantial upfront investment, which includes expenses related to drilling and the establishment of underground infrastructure. This financial barrier can discourage potential users, particularly in areas where alternative, more cost-effective heating and cooling options are readily available and considered more economical in the short run. As a result, the perceived expense of geothermal systems may impede their wider adoption in various markets.
